Step-by-Step Overview: What to Expect When You Work With a Criminal Lawyer in Denver

Knowing the procedure can lower your stress and assist you make better choices. While every case is distinct, most Denver criminal matters follow a similar course from apprehension to resolution. Right here is a clear, detailed look at just how a defense attorney typically overviews you via the system.

Immediate appointment and instance intake. After an arrest or a notice to show up, your very first step is a comprehensive conversation with your lawyer. You evaluate the charges, where and when the incident occurred, your criminal background (if any type of), immigration condition, and current problems like work or childcare. The lawyer pays attention first, after that describes the maximum charges and sensible opportunities based upon Denver and Colorado law. Gathering cops records and evidence. Your lawyer requests discovery from the prosecutor, consisting of police records, body electronic camera video, 911 recordings, witness declarations, laboratory results, and any type of images or video clips. In DUI cases, this consists of breath analyzer test or blood-test records; in assault or residential violence situations, it typically includes medical documents and injury photos. Independent investigation. A solid defense does not depend only on the cops version. Your lawyer may talk to witnesses, go to the scene (from Colfax Opportunity traffic quits to occurrences near Washington Park or Sloan's Lake), request security video footage from close-by companies, and seek irregular statements that can aid your instance. Early movements and civil liberties protection. If the police broke your civil liberties-- such as performing an unlawful stop, search, or interrogation-- your lawyer can submit motions to suppress evidence. In Denver courts, a successful reductions movement can lead to reduced fees or perhaps dismissal, especially in medicine and DUI instances. Arraignment and initial plea decisions. At accusation, you formally hear the costs and get in an appeal. With guidance from your lawyer, you normally begin by begging not guilty. This maintains your legal rights while your lawyer proceeds examining and bargaining. You also receive future court days, consisting of pre-trial conferences and hearings. Plea settlements and technique meetings. The prosecutor and your lawyer may go over feasible resolutions, such as decreased costs, diversion programs, or alternate sentencing. Your attorney discusses each offer in plain language-- how it affects your record, employment, professional licenses, migration status, and ability to secure or expunge the situation later. Preparing for test or last hearing. If no appropriate contract is gotten to, the situation might continue to trial. Prep work includes constructing a concept of protection, planning just how to cross-examine police officers and witnesses, choosing whether you will certainly indicate, and developing displays like diagrams, timelines, or electronic evidence. Sentencing advocacy. If you are founded guilty or accept an appeal, your lawyer argues for the lightest possible sentence. That can involve presenting reduction: your work history, family members responsibilities, therapy or therapy you have completed, and letters of support. In Denver, courts commonly think about community-based sentences like probation, courses, or community service instead of jail, particularly for novice transgressors. Post-conviction and record securing guidance. After the case finishes, your attorney can clarify whether you might later on be qualified for record sealing and what steps to take to recover rights, avoid probation infractions, or comply with DMV needs in DUI or serious website traffic instances.

When you understand these stages, you are better prepared to choose that protect your future. A criminal lawyer's job is not just to appear in court, however to lead you via every action, convert legal lingo right into simple English, and help you avoid concealed consequences.

Common Criminal Charges and Regional Concerns in Denver

Life in Denver blends city night life, outside leisure, and diverse neighborhoods. That mix can also lead to details sorts of criminal cases and reoccuring legal issues. Several of the most typical situations locals and visitors deal with here include DUIs, domestic physical violence allegations, attacks, and serious website traffic offenses.

DUI and DWAI charges. Denver's bar and restaurant areas-- LoDo, RiNo, and around Coors Area-- are frequent hotspots for late-night DUI stops. Cops view carefully for weaving, speeding, or small website traffic errors near closing time. Also a first drunk driving can bring certificate suspension, penalties, probation, courses, and possible prison. High BAC levels or crashes can push penalties higher. A neighborhood lawyer recognizes just how Denver judges and DMV hearings generally take care of these cases.

Domestic violence and misunderstandings at home. In apartment-heavy neighborhoods like Capitol Hillside, Baker, and locations near Cheesman Park, sound issues can quickly become cops responses. Colorado law motivates officers to make an arrest when there is any indication of residential physical violence, even if both individuals are upset or the story is uncertain. This usually brings about "he stated, she said" cases where the authorities report does not catch the full photo. A defense lawyer aids sort through contrasting stories, text messages, and clinical documents to offer your side.

Assault costs after fights. Arguments outside bars, at sporting occasions, or even at gatherings in City Park or Washington Park can rise right into physical confrontations. Relying on the injuries and whether a weapon is alleged, a straightforward press can lead to a violation, while much more significant injury can bring felony attack fees. Colorado's laws on "warmth of enthusiasm" and protection are made complex; a regional attorney can argue that you were safeguarding yourself or that the circumstance does not fit the state's meaning of felony assault.

Traffic and vehicular offenses. Speeding up on I-70, I-25, or heading right into the mountains may begin as a traffic ticket but can turn significant if there is excessive speed, affirmed auto racing, or a crash. Costs like careless driving or automobile assault involve feasible jail and lasting license consequences. These cases commonly hinge on accident restoration, witness declarations, and whether your conduct absolutely fulfilled the lawful standard for "negligent" or "reckless."

Immigration-related risks. For numerous Denver citizens, specifically in multilingual areas along Federal Boulevard or in Westwood and Barnum, a criminal case is greater than fines or prison time. Specific sentences can cause expulsion or make it difficult to get legal standing. A criminal lawyer who recognizes these threats will certainly factor them right into every arrangement, collaborating with or working with guidance from an immigration lawyer when required.

FAQs about Criminal Lawyer in Denver

How promptly should I speak to a criminal lawyer after being arrested in Denver?

You ought to get in touch with a lawyer immediately-- preferably on the very same day. Early representation can secure you during police examining, protect proof that may go away, and affect bond conditions and pre-trial launch. Waiting typically makes the scenario harder to fix.

Can a Denver criminal lawyer obtain my fees dismissed?

In some cases, yes-- but it relies on the facts. Dismissals commonly come from weak proof, constitutional offenses (like prohibited searches), participating witnesses, or strong lawful defenses. Even when a total dismissal is not realistic, a knowledgeable lawyer might still lower fees or charges significantly via negotiation or by submitting calculated movements.

What if I am guilty-- do I still require a criminal lawyer?

Yes. Even when you believe you did what you are accused of, a lawyer can commonly reduce the effect on your life. They might bargain for lower charges, alternative sentencing, or treatment-based options rather than prison. They also assist you prevent unintentional consequences, such as immigration troubles or the loss of expert licenses.

Will my situation most likely to trial in Denver?

Many criminal situations resolve through appeal negotiations, not trials. Nonetheless, you have the right to a test, and occasionally it is the best choice-- specifically when the evidence is weak, or the plea deal is also rough. A criminal defense attorney will certainly assess the staminas and weak points of your case with you and assist you make an informed choice concerning test versus settlement.

How long does a criminal instance normally take in Denver?

Many misdemeanor situations settle within a few months, while felonies and complex matters can take a lot longer, sometimes a year or even more. Variables include court routines, how much examination is required, whether expert witnesses are included, and whether you choose to visit trial. Your lawyer can offer you a more certain price quote once they know the details of your case.
